Ingredients and Preparation
Ingredients:
For the Crust (or use store-bought):
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, chilled & cubed
- 3–4 tablespoons ice water
For the Filling:
- 2 cups mashed cooked sweet potatoes (about 2–3 medium)
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 cup sugar (½ white, ½ brown for depth)
- 1/2 cup evaporated milk (or heavy cream)
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
- 1/4 teaspoon ginger
- Pinch of salt
Step-by-Step Instructions:
- Bake the Sweet Potatoes:
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Pierce sweet potatoes, bake 45–50 minutes until tender. Peel & mash until smooth. - Make the Crust:
Mix flour & salt. Cut in butter until crumbly, add ice water until dough forms. Chill, roll out, and fit into 9-inch pie pan. Pre-bake 10 minutes at 350°F. - Mix the Filling:
In a large bowl, whisk mashed sweet potatoes, melted butter, sugars, milk, eggs, vanilla, and spices until smooth & creamy. 🍠✨ - Bake the Pie:
Pour filling into crust. Bake at 350°F for 50–55 minutes until center is set. - Cool & Serve:
Let cool completely before slicing. Serve plain or with whipped cream.

Pro Tips:
- For extra smooth filling, puree sweet potatoes in a food processor.
- Use a pie shield or foil on crust edges to prevent over-browning.
- Bake one day ahead — flavors deepen overnight.

Flavor Experiments:
- Add 2 tbsp bourbon for a Southern twist.
- Top with toasted marshmallows for a fun holiday version.
- Swap cinnamon for pumpkin pie spice for an extra warm flavor.
